Hybrid Construction Essentials
When evaluating hybrid construction, I start with the core mix: pocketed coils paired with foam layers to balance support and contouring. The quality of pocketed coils governs responsiveness, support, and motion isolation, with higher coil counts and lighter gauge offering crisper recovery and reduced partner disturbance. Foam layers—gel-infused memory foam or solid support foam—determine pressure relief and temperature regulation, shaping how you sink and breathe at night. Reinforced edge support prevents sagging and expands usable surface, crucial for couples and seats near the perimeter. Durability hinges on overall construction: layer count, coil gauge, and attachment methods influence lifespan. Brands like Saatva and Helix emphasize reinforced edges; researchers note that deeper coil systems enhance durability under typical household use.
Support And Comfort Balance
In hybrids, achieving the right balance between support and plush comfort hinges on how the layers collaborate. I look for a structure that pairs firm pocketed coils with memory foam or gel foam layers, so you get responsive support and contouring relief in one bed. The firmness of the core and the upper comfort layers matter: too stiff, and pressure points form; too soft, and you lose alignment. Properly layered hybrids distribute weight evenly, reducing hot spots and sag, while providing consistent feel across the surface. Brands like Saatva and Tempur-Pedic emphasize reinforced coils plus soft overlays, aligning with research from sleep science labs that link zoned coils to targeted support. In practice, test multiple firmness levels to match your sleep position and preference.

Motion Isolation Benefits
Motion isolation is a core criterion in hybrid design, and its strength hinges on two linked elements: pocketed coils and layered foams. I’ve found that hybrid mattresses with pocketed coils effectively absorb movement, reducing motion transfer between partners. The independently wrapped coils allow for minimal disturbance, enabling undisturbed sleep even if one person moves frequently. Multi-layer foam components contribute further to reducing vibrations, enhancing overall motion isolation. Enhanced isolation helps prevent sleep disruptions caused by partner movements or external disturbances, a point echoed by researchers at the Sleep Foundation and industry analyses from Nolah and Tempur-Pedic comparisons. For couples, better motion isolation means both partners can enjoy restful sleep without secondary wakefulness. Durability And Warranty Coverage
Durability hinges on a mattress’s construction rigor and the longevity of its components. Hybrid models with higher coil counts and reinforced edge support resist sagging and keep shape under load, a key indicator of endurance. A comprehensive warranty—10 years or more—signals confidence in long‑term durability and construction quality. Certifications like CertiPUR-US and OEKO-TEX confirm material safety and stability, contributing to extended lifespan by preventing premature breakdown. Reinforced support layers and premium foams or hybrids thwart indentations, maintaining consistent comfort over time. Longer warranty periods often cover manufacturing defects and significant sagging, offering tangible peace of mind for buyers. How Long Does a Hybrid Mattress Typically Take to Fully Decompress?
A typical hybrid mattress fully decompresses in 24 to 72 hours, depending on thickness and ventilation. I’ve found that most sleepers notice the most improvement within the first 48 hours, though some still need up to three days.

What Certifications Should I Look for Beyond Certipur-Us?
I look for certifications like Oeko-Tex, GreenGuard Gold, or Global Organic Textile Standard, plus component-level allergen and chemical disclosures, durable test results, and third-party safety reviews, so you can trust what’s inside and sleep soundly.
